在 MyBatis 映射文件中,如果遇到關鍵字沖突的問題,可以采取以下方法解決:
SELECT `id`, `name`, `value`
FROM `data`
</select>
SELECT "id", "name", "value"
FROM "data"
</select>
SELECT [id], [name], [value]
FROM [data]
</select>
更改表名或列名,避免使用關鍵字。這種方法需要修改數據庫表結構,但可以避免后續的關鍵字沖突問題。
使用別名。為關鍵字列或表分配一個別名,然后在查詢中使用別名。例如:
SELECT t.id, t.name, t.value
FROM data AS t
</select>
根據你使用的數據庫類型,選擇合適的方法來解決關鍵字沖突問題。